Understanding the Importance of Vertical Limit Switches

Vertical limit switches are essential in applications where the precise control of machinery's vertical movement is required. They provide a reliable way to detect the position of moving parts, which helps in preventing accidents and ensuring that machinery operates within designated parameters.

Expert Insights on Selecting Vertical Limit Switches

1. Durability and Environmental Considerations

According to John Smith, a senior engineer at Industrial Controls Solutions, "Durability is a key factor when selecting vertical limit switches, especially for industries that operate in harsh environments. Factors such as temperature extremes, humidity, and exposure to chemicals must be taken into account." He emphasizes that industrial-grade materials, appropriate sealing techniques, and sturdy construction are crucial for long-lasting performance.

2. Compatibility with Existing Systems

Maria Lopez, a systems integration expert, advises, "It's vital to consider how the vertical limit switch will fit into your existing control systems. Compatibility with various voltage levels, signaling protocols, and connectivity options can impact the effectiveness of the entire system." She suggests reviewing the operational parameters before making a selection to ensure seamless integration and performance.

James Carter, a mechanical engineer, stresses the importance of sensitivity and precision in the functioning of vertical limit switches. "A switch must reliably detect the position of the moving parts with minimal delay to prevent equipment damage or dangerous situations," he notes. As such, selecting a switch with the right sensitivity rating is vital for optimal functioning.

4. Safety Features

Safety is paramount in any industrial setting. Dr. Emily Nguyen, a safety consultant, points out, "Incorporating safety features like double contacts for redundancy and fail-safe mechanisms in limit switches can greatly reduce the risk of accidents." She urges businesses to prioritize safety attributes when selecting vertical limit switches to ensure their applications meet industry standards and guidelines.

5. Cost vs. Benefit Analysis

Cost considerations cannot be overlooked, as noted by Mark Anderson, a financial analyst in the manufacturing sector. "While it might be tempting to go for lower-priced options, it’s essential to analyze the long-term benefits and costs associated with maintenance and potential failures," he cautions. Investing in high-quality vertical limit switches can lead to reduced downtime and lower overall costs in the context of sustainable operations.

Conclusion

Selecting the right vertical limit switch for industrial applications requires careful consideration of multiple factors. By paying attention to durability, compatibility, sensitivity, safety features, and conducting a thorough cost-benefit analysis, businesses can make informed decisions that enhance operational efficiency and safety. Engaging with industry experts can provide valuable insights, ensuring the selected components meet the specific needs of each application.
